Understanding the Mechanics of Automated Progression
Many modern games incorporate elements specifically designed to reward consistent play, even if that play is minimal. This can take the form of resource generation, experience accumulation, or the completion of automated tasks. For example, a role-playing game might allow a player to set their character to gather resources while offline, or a strategy game might continue to develop infrastructure even when the player isnât actively issuing commands. The key is identifying these systems and optimizing their use. Often, specific character builds or strategic investments can dramatically increase the effectiveness of these automated processes. Researching optimal setups within a particular game community can be extremely valuable. A thoughtful approach to character progression can amplify the benefits derived from offline or minimized input gameplay.
Optimizing for Extended Periods of Inactivity
Maximizing the benefits of automated progression often requires careful planning and preparation before going âAFKâ. This could involve strategically positioning your character, utilizing specific buffs or enhancements, or ensuring that resources are allocated to the most efficient tasks. Certain games even offer consumables or items that specifically boost AFK gains. Itâs crucial to understand the limitations of these systems as well. Many games impose restrictions on the duration of AFK activity or the amount of progress that can be made while offline. Awareness of these limitations allows players to adjust their strategies accordingly and avoid wasted effort. Effectively preparing for periods of inactivity is essential for efficient resource gathering.
| Game Genre | Typical AFK Mechanics | Optimization Strategies |
|---|---|---|
| MMORPG | Automated Resource Gathering, Crafting Queues | Optimize character build for gathering speed, utilize resource boosters, set crafting priorities. |
| Strategy | Infrastructure Development, Automated Warfare | Invest in efficient production buildings, strategically position defenses, optimize resource allocation. |
| Idle Games | Core Gameplay Loop | Prestige system utilization, maximizing incremental gains, attentive management of upgrades. |
| Mobile RPG | Automated Dungeon Runs, Offline Rewards | Select optimal team compositions, utilize stamina boosters, ensure sufficient offline time. |
The table above illustrates how different game genres commonly implement automated progression mechanics and provides some strategies for optimizing them. Understanding these variations is crucial for maximizing efficiency.

Potential Drawbacks and Considerations
Despite the numerous advantages, utilizing automated progression systems also comes with potential drawbacks. Some games actively discourage or even penalize excessive AFK behavior, fearing it might disrupt the gameâs economy or create an unfair advantage. Players should always carefully review the gameâs terms of service and community guidelines to ensure they are adhering to the rules. Furthermore, over-reliance on these systems can sometimes lead to a sense of detachment from the game and a diminished sense of accomplishment. The challenge and reward are integral to many gaming experiences, and simply accruing gains without active effort can be less fulfilling. Thoroughly understanding the mechanics and potential repercussions is vital for responsible gameplay.
